2017-05-23 6 views
0

Cloudflare를 사용하기 시작한 후 웹 사이트 (주로 크롬 및 오페라)에서이 오류가 발생하기 시작했습니다. Cloudflare를 사용한 후 ERR_TOO_MANY_REDIRECTS 오류가 발생했습니다.

enter image description here

내가 여러 번 테스트 후에 발견 한 점의 일부

은 다음과 같습니다

  1. 지금까지 내가 구글 크롬, 크롬, 오페라에서이 문제를 직면했다. Chrome은 내 방문자에게 중요한 요소입니다.

  2. 내부 페이지가 정상적으로 작동합니다. 예를 들어 example.com/about-us은 정상적으로 작동하지만 example.com을 방문하면 오류가 발생합니다.

  3. 나는 이것이 내 홈페이지에 너무 많은 링크 때문에 생각했습니다. 그래서 홈 페이지의 모든 링크를 제거하려고 시도했지만 오류가 계속되었습니다.
  4. example.com 대신 example.com/node을 입력하면 잘 동작합니다 (example.com/node은 drupal 웹 사이트의 기본 홈 페이지 임). 그러나 사용자는 일반적으로 example.com을 입력하므로 해결책이 될 수 없습니다.

cloudflare 설정에서 나는 this 답안에서 제안 된대로 "Full Strict"에서 "Flexible"로 SSL 모드를 변경했습니다. 10 시간이 넘었지만 지금까지는 도움이되지 않았습니다.

나는 Godaddy의 리눅스 호스팅을 사용하고 있습니다. 그것은 드루팔 (Drupal) 웹 사이트입니다.

실마리가 있습니다. 미리 감사드립니다.

답변

0

SSL을 사용하고 있으므로 문제는 웹 사이트 (.htaccess)에서 사이트의 httpS 버전으로 리디렉션되는 것이 원인 일 가능성이 큽니다. Cloudflare 위에는 Crypto 섹션에 직접 리다이렉트 할 수있는 기능이 있습니다. 따라서 두 규칙을 같은 규칙으로 설정하면 리디렉션 루퍼가 발생할 가능성이 큽니다. 당신이 당신의 CloudFlare 계정의 암호화 부분을 확인하고 확인하십시오

자동 HTTPS 다시 쓰기는 HTTP 엄격한 전송 보안

이 불가능하게하는

내 조언이 될 것입니다.

그런 다음 Cloudflare 캐시를 지우고 새 브라우저에서 웹 사이트에 액세스 해보십시오.

이 작업은 트릭을 수행해야합니다. 그렇지 않은 경우 .htaccess 콘텐츠를 제공하여 사례를 해결할 수 있도록해야합니다.

+0

자동 HTTPS 다시 쓰기 및 HTTP 엄격 전송 보안이 이미 해제되어 있습니다. –

+0

htaccess 파일 https://pastebin.com/n2KZzfmW –